Beef Stroganoff Stew Recipe

  1. Brown meat in oil on all sides (about 15 min).
  2. Remove meat and saute/fry mushrooms, onion and garlic (about 5 min).
  3. Gradually add in flour to make a roux.
  4. Gradually add in water, bouillon, salt, 1 Tablespoons Worcestershire & meat.
  5. Add in meat, cover, and simmer till meat is tender (about1 1/2 hrs).
  6. Combine lowfat sour cream with tomato paste and remaining Worcestershire sauce.
  7. Stir into meat and heat through.
  8. Add in parsley and serve over broad noodles.
  9. NOTES : This isn't really a stew, it's just a way to make stroganoff using cheap beef.
  10. It's quite tasty, but I prefer the real thing.
